About the Company

Are you a commercially minded Chartered Accountant who wants genuine influence, rather than simply another FD title? This is an opportunity to join an ambitious, growing UK food manufacturing business at an exciting stage of its development.


About the Role

Reporting directly to the Managing Director, you'll have a genuine seat at the table, helping shape strategy, improve profitability, strengthen cash generation and support the next phase of growth….and this isn't a "manage from a distance" FD role. We're looking for someone who enjoys getting into the detail — someone equally comfortable discussing strategy, investment and growth with the Board as they are working alongside a small finance team to solve a day-to-day issue.


Responsibilities

  • Shape the financial strategy of a growing £7m business.
  • Work directly with the Managing Director and senior leadership team.
  • Influence profitability, pricing, investment and growth decisions.
  • Take ownership of cash flow, working capital and banking relationships.
  • Improve manufacturing and operational performance through better financial insight.
  • Lead and develop a small finance team.
  • Build better systems, controls, reporting and commercial processes.
  • Play a key role in determining where the business goes next.

Qualifications

You’ll be a qualified Chartered Accountant (ACA, ACCA or ICAS) with strong commercial experience and the confidence to operate at both strategic and operational levels.


Required Skills

  • Food manufacturing, FMCG or another production environment.
  • A growing SME or entrepreneurial business.
  • Budgeting, forecasting and long-term financial planning.
  • Cash flow and working capital management.
  • Manufacturing and product profitability.
  • Financial modelling and commercial analysis.
  • Managing banks, auditors and professional advisers.
  • Leading and developing small finance teams.
